Transaction 3bfec23fd6923d980d16bb7fe3db43d92f8c8c4cdc2357680babcb0469c01079

1 Input
1 Outputs
  • 3bfec23fd6923d980d16bb7fe3db43d92f8c8c4cdc2357680babcb0469c01079:0
  • value  4927925
    address  37KWCWboowG37Bry3sN6SrFGdfhgVAzxHf